This is a segment of a portrait commission I recently delivered, of a young boy with his dog.
Camera did not nearly capture the detail of the graphite as it looked. Maybe I need another camera. Or some classes in photography. The piece was 19 x 25.
But hey, you get the idea? I love drawing but it is arduous. The entire piece took about 30 hours total.
